Hi all,

We've shipped an update to the Gildermoor seat-map renderer for the Velvet Arch Theatre layouts. Balcony rows with split aisles now render correct adjacency, and the accessibility overlay no longer hides restricted-view badges at narrow widths. If a patron reports missing seats, first clear the cached venue manifest, then reload — stale manifests caused most prior tickets. When escalating, please quote the renderer build token printed directly below this message.

build token for tajeg-bajep: htk14_409ba9df6b8acb

**Q: My plugin lost access after Spindlekey rotated the shared secrets. What now?**

A: Rotation runs every Tuesday on the Marbrook cluster. Plugins must re-fetch credentials via the broker; cached tokens are invalidated at rotation time. If your plugin predates broker support, request a manual reissue through the plugin console. Reissue requires unlocking the legacy escrow bundle, which only works with the recovery passphrase. For external authors, the current passphrase is distributed on the line directly below.

vault phrase of kajef-tafog = wenox-briix

Subject: DR drill — RestockPilot planner failover. Tonight we simulate loss of the primary Oakmere region. When paged, promote the standby database, then restart the planner workers and verify route generation for at least one machine cluster. The encrypted config volume must be unlocked before the workers start, using the recovery passphrase written immediately below this line.

unlock words, fawig-bagef: olidor-holir-istox-holath-tamys-quenion-giliel